In light of the significant pressures and challenges facing the Council – economic social, environmental and demographic - ‘business as usual’ - is not a sustainable or viable mode of operation. In-building a ‘fitness for the future’ approach, we resolved:
· To support the development of a new framework ‘Future Monmouthshire’ to determine the future scope of Monmouthshire County Council as a public service body.
· To commence internal research and development to gauge the minimum viable size for our council in the future, creating a blueprint for a new organisational cost structure.
· To create a small team of officers, drawn from across the organisation, to develop further the operating model that will support future function.
· To enter into an Academic Partnership with Cardiff University, in order to ensure the process is supported by rigorous research and best practice insights and provides a means of recording, testing and prototyping the progress made.
· To build upon this partnership through creating a ‘Commission for Future
Monmouthshire’, including representatives of the University, business and community sectors, staff and members.
· To establish a budget of up to £250,000 drawn from the Invest to Redesign and Priority Investment reserve subject to the 2015/16 outturn position to support the team, programme of work and specific activities necessary in delivering the financial and wider returns on investment required.
